Foros del Web » Programando para Internet » Javascript »

onFocus: borrar contenido de textarea

Estas en el tema de onFocus: borrar contenido de textarea en el foro de Javascript en Foros del Web. Estuve intentando hacerlo pero cuando lo pruebo no pasa nada, esto es lo que uso: lleno = 1; function focus () { if (lleno == ...
  #1 (permalink)  
Antiguo 23/07/2002, 14:43
 
Fecha de Ingreso: junio-2002
Ubicación: Buenos Aires, Argentina
Mensajes: 876
Antigüedad: 22 años, 7 meses
Puntos: 0
onFocus: borrar contenido de textarea

Estuve intentando hacerlo pero cuando lo pruebo no pasa nada, esto es lo que uso:

lleno = 1;
function focus ()
{
if (lleno == 1)
{
window.document.form.campo.value = "";
lleno = 0;
}
}

como se puede hacer?
  #2 (permalink)  
Antiguo 23/07/2002, 15:14
Usuario no validado
 
Fecha de Ingreso: julio-2001
Mensajes: 766
Antigüedad: 23 años, 5 meses
Puntos: 0
Re: onFocus: borrar contenido de textarea

no puedes usar ese nombre para la funcion


lleno = 1;
function focusa()
{
if (lleno == 1)
{
window.document.form.campo.value = "";
lleno = 0;
}
}

<center><hr size="1" width="100%" noshade><a href=javascript:MsgrApp.LaunchIMUI('gpa36@hotmail. com')>
<strong><font face="courier new" color="#666666" size="2">Contact Me?[/CODE]</strong>
<IMG SRC="http://woertman.org:8080/msn/gpa36" border="0"></A></ce
  #3 (permalink)  
Antiguo 23/07/2002, 15:20
Avatar de Wakkos
Colaborador
 
Fecha de Ingreso: octubre-2001
Ubicación: (cerca)
Mensajes: 1.795
Antigüedad: 23 años, 3 meses
Puntos: 59
Re: onFocus: borrar contenido de textarea

lleno?
HUmm, no se como hacerlo (al menos no ahora)
Pero si tienes un texto previo colocado por tí (como por ejemplo: 'escribe aqui') se pudiera hacer de la siguiente manera:

&lt;input type=&quot;text&quot; name=&quot;id&quot; value=&quot;Escribe aqui&quot; size=&quot;10&quot; onFocus=&quot;if (this.value == 'Escribe aqui') {this.value='';}; return true;&quot;&gt;

Aunque si no necesitas el campo 'value' lo puedes hacer así:
&lt;input type=&quot;text&quot; name=&quot;id&quot; value=&quot;&quot; size=&quot;10&quot; onFocus=&quot;if (this.value != '') {this.value='';}; return true;&quot;&gt;

no estoy muy seguro si el diferente se puede hacer así en JS, pero es cuestión de averiguarlo....
  #4 (permalink)  
Antiguo 23/07/2002, 19:45
 
Fecha de Ingreso: junio-2002
Ubicación: Buenos Aires, Argentina
Mensajes: 876
Antigüedad: 22 años, 7 meses
Puntos: 0
Re: onFocus: borrar contenido de textarea

gracias a ambos, ya implemente la sugerencia de Wakkos y funciono perfectamente.
No sabia que no podia llamarse focus :(
Gracias, comenze a usar esto pero me resulto mas sencillo el ejemplo de Wakkos.
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 02:12.